Score 88.5/100 · Drink 0-0, Stephen Tanzer, Vinous

Component #1, young vines planted on pure granite and made entirely in stainless steel: Complex, bright aromas of black fruits, violet and olive, with a hint of dill. Lively and firm but not especially fleshy. A rather penetrating sample, with good length. Component #2, from more typical rocky soil, tasted from barrel and not yet racked: Medium ruby. Less aromatic on the nose. Then denser in the mouth, but with excellent vivacity. A note of black pepper lifts the dark fruit component. Finishes with good length. Should make a very good blend.

About the producer

Thierry Allemand
Thierry Allemand

Allemand’s wines set the benchmark for Cornas: expressive Syrahs crafted with uncompromising traditional methods and released in tiny quantities. From the 1980s, he revived abandoned vineyards on Cornas’s steep granite slopes, building his domaine without inherited land or financial support.
